Páginas filhas
  • DDLEGFIN-1824 - DT Importar Arquivo XML De Venda Na Rotina 1346.

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

Produto:

Solucoes_totvs
SolucaoTOTVS Distribuição e Varejo

Solucoes_totvs_cross
SolucaoCross

Solucoes_totvs_parceiros
SolucaoParceiros

Solucoes_totvs_parceirosexptotvs
SolucaoParcsExpsTOTVS

Linha de Produto:

Linhas_totvs
LinhaLinha Winthor

Segmento:

Segmentos_totvs
SegmentoDistribuição

Módulo:13 - Recebimento Mercadoria
País:Brasil
Ticket:DDLEGFIN-1824
Requisito/Story/Issue:DDLEGFIN-1824


02. SITUAÇÃO/REQUISITO


Criar nova opção para importar arquivo XML de venda aprovada pela SEFAZ. 


Expandir
titleCritérios de Aceitação:

 1. Utilizar/ replicar as mesmas validações da 1301 para importação de arquivo XML. 

...

2. Tratar a PCCLIENT ao invés da PCFORNEC, pois o fornecedor na devolução é o cliente da venda. 

...

3. Trazer apenas a opção de pesquisar e as abas da importação somente quando a opção ‘Gerar NF’ estiver como ‘Não’. 

...

4. Incluir a opção 'Cód Barras (Rotina 2014)' na consulta das importações: 

...

5. Na validação do XML, verificar se os produtos existem, assim como suas embalagens na PCEMBALAGEM. 

...

5.1 Caso não exista PCEMBALAGEM, parar a importação informando que a embalagem não existe e que o usuário deve verificar na rotina 2014. 

...

5.2 Para a embalagem, a consulta deve ser feita via:       

...

 PCEMBALAGEM.CODAUXILIAR: código de barras da embalagem.

...

        

PCEMBALAGEM.CODFILIAL: código da filial.

6. Não validar preços de vendas (para o preço de venda, considerar o preço do produto para a devolução).

7. Validar se existe CFOP e situação tributária no cadastro (validar tributação por UF ou por região).

8. Permitir gravar a pré-devolução a partir da importação.

9 Validar o XML a ser importado se é homologação ou não.



03. SOLUÇÃO

Criada opção para Importar arquivo XML de venda aprovada pela SEFAZ na rotina 1346 - Devolução de Cliente (Avulsa).


Totvs custom tabs box
tabsPasso 01Saiba como fazer, Passo 02, Passo 03, Passo 04
idspasso1,passo2
passo2
Totvs custom tabs box items
defaultyes
referenciapasso1
Totvs custom tabs box items

1. Acesse a rotina 1346 - Devolução de Cliente (Avulsa) a partir da versão 30.3.5.10  ou versão superior e clique o botão Novo;

2. Selecione a opção 6 - Devolução Normal na caixa Tipo Entrada, Selecione a Filial, Motivo Devolução;

3. Marque a opção Não na caixa Gerar Núm. NF e selecione/informe o Cliente conforme necessidade;

3.1 Note que o botão Importar XML é habilitado;


Observação: o botão Importar XML é habilitado para consulta apenas quando marcada opção Não da Gerar Núm. NF.


Image Added


4.Clique o botão Importar XML e note que é exibida tela Tratamento p/ Importar os Itens da NF Saída;


Image Added



5. Na caixa Pesquisar selecione o tipo de XML desejado (de onde será realizada busca);

Neste exemplo selecionamos a opção 5 - Código de Barras (Rotina 2014 - Cadastrar Embalagem).


Image Added


Observações:

  • Na validação do XML, é verificado se os produtos existem, assim como suas embalagens na PCEMBALAGEM.
  • Caso não exista PCEMBALAGEM, ao importar é exibida mensagem informando que a embalagem não existe e que o usuário deve verificar na rotina 2014;
  • Para a embalagem, a consulta deve ser feita via:

        PCEMBALAGEM.CODAUXILIAR: código de barras da embalagem.        

        PCEMBALAGEM.CODFILIAL: código da filial.


6. Na aba Pesquisar XML selecione a nota desejada que irá carregar o XML, clique o botão Carregar Arquivo;


Image Added


7.  Na aba Dados do Arquivo clique o botão Inserir Itens e clique Sim na tela Confirmação;


Image Added


Image Added


8. Após realizados os passos acima note que a rotina carregou as informações trazidas do XML importado, conforme imagem abaixo:


Image Added


Observação:

  • Ao importar XML na ra rotina 1346, esta rotina realiza as mesmas validações referentes a Cadastro, Tributação (rotina 514, Código Fiscal e Situação Tributária);
  • Ao importação caso  produto trabalhe com Lote é exibida tela de Lote conforme já existente na rotina, e ao finalizar a inserção é gravada  a informação na tabela PCLOTE, mesmo não tendo o lote vendido deste produto;
  • É permitido gravar a Pré-devolução a partir da importação.


9. Realizados os demais registros conforme necessidade, clique o botão Gravar.

defaultno
referencia


04. DEMAIS INFORMAÇÕES

...


Aviso
Importante!As versões estarão disponíveis para download no CCW. https://centraldecontrole.pcinformatica.com.br/
Mantenha suas rotinas sempre atualizadas

...

!



05. ASSUNTOS RELACIONADOS


Templatedocumentos


HTML
<style>
div.theme-default .ia-splitter #main {
    margin-left: 0px;
}
.ia-fixed-sidebar, .ia-splitter-left {
    display: none;
}
#main {
    padding-left: 10px;
    padding-right: 10px;
    overflow-x: hidden;
}

.aui-header-primary .aui-nav,  .aui-page-panel {
    margin-left: 0px !important;
}
.aui-header-primary .aui-nav {
    margin-left: 0px !important;
}

.aui-tabs.horizontal-tabs>.tabs-menu>.menu-item.active-tab a::after { 
	background: #FF9900; !important 
}

.menu-item.active-tab { 
	border-bottom: none !important; 
}

</style>